I’ve been reading about photography ideas – here’s one I like the sounds of, and intend to have a go with – I’ll publish the results in due course, and if I don’t, I’m pretty sure someone will remind me.
Why don’t you have a go at this too……
- Go for a walk WITHOUT your camera. Go back and make one photo of something you saw on the walk.
- Use negative space with ‘wild and reckless abandonment’ – make the main subject a very small part of the composition.
- Walk an area you normally drive through. Bring your camera, and make one photo of something you’ve not noticed before.
- Make a scenic photograph. Eliminate one element and retake. Repeat till there’s nothing left to take – see how many steps you can spread it out for.
So that’s one shot each for the first three, and a number of shots for the last……
Remember they don’t have to be masterpieces of artwork – just thoughtful things.
